What are the main differences between chestnut and garlic?
- Chestnut is richer in copper, potassium, folate, and magnesium, yet garlic is richer in vitamin B6, manganese, calcium, zinc, phosphorus, and vitamin B5.
- Garlic's daily need coverage for vitamin B6 is 77% higher.
- Chestnut has 13 times more folate than garlic. Chestnut has 38µg of folate, while garlic has 3µg.
- Garlic has a lower glycemic index than chestnut.
We used Nuts, chestnuts, european, boiled, and steamed and Garlic, raw types in this comparison.
